Tacoma 1st will be joining forces with Minority Veterans of America for our first ever career social at 7 Seas Brewery. Join us for an amazing time and take the awesome opportunity your network. Meet some amazing leaders in the veteran community, awesome veteran serving organizations and some of the finest employers the PNW has to offer.
